Indy's Story
Indy is a 3-year-old German Shepherd weighing about 73 lbs, and she is truly the sweetest girl. She has a gentle, loving soul and just needs a little time and patience to fully relax and show you who she really is. Like many shepherds, Indy does have some anxiety, especially in new environments, but we expect this to improve once she’s decompressed and settled into a consistent home. With understanding and routine, she blossoms into a loyal, affectionate companion. Indy has a good amount of energy and enjoys exploring, going for walks, and taking in the world around her. She knows how to sit and shake, and she absolutely loves showing off her tricks for treats! She loves to lean up against your legs and get all the love she can! She has done mostly well with other dogs, but a meet-and-greet will be required prior to adoption to ensure a good match. Due to her strong prey drive, Indy cannot live with cats or small dogs, as she has a strong urge to chase and could unintentionally hurt a smaller animal. She has not met children while in our care. Indy is the kind of dog who steals your heart once she feels safe. With a little patience, love, and structure, she will make an incredibly devoted and rewarding companion.
